About The Position

Murphy Tractor & Equipment Co. is seeking a Heavy Equipment Field Lube Technician. This role involves performing essential maintenance tasks such as oil and fluid changes, filter replacements, and lubricating fittings on heavy equipment and vehicles. The technician will also conduct inspections and preventative maintenance, ensuring all work adheres to company, state, and federal safety guidelines. This position requires travel to customer job sites and professional communication with customers and internal teams.
